**Ticket #—: Relevance tuning notes keep contradicting shipped config**

Flagging this for the weekly sync. The tuning notes for Quillfind say we boosted exact-title matches by 2.4x back in the Marlow sprint, but the shipped ranker config only shows 1.6x. Either someone edited the doc after the fact or we deployed the wrong profile — both are bad. Recall on long-tail queries dipped right around then, so I suspect the deploy. Can someone who was on the Driftwell rollout confirm? The suspect deploy carries the build token below.

trace token, bagag-tajef: htk9_d9d7deace

## Health Checks — Varnholt LB Tier

Every service behind the Varnholt load balancer must expose `/healthz` returning 200 within the probe budget. The balancer marks a node unhealthy after consecutive failures and drains it; recovery requires consecutive passes. Do not add dependency checks (database, cache) to `/healthz` — use `/readyz` for that. Probes run from all three Kellmere zones, so expect triple traffic. Keep handler allocation-free; it runs hot. The current probe tuning constants are listed below.

tuning table, yahap-hahip:
BUDGETS = {
    "praiel": 88,
    "quenox": 61,
    "nordor": 332,
    "gorix": 835,
    "ruswyn": 186,
}

Finance Review — Delayed Internal Project

For the incoming director: Project Ashgrove is nine weeks behind schedule. Overrun now stands at 14% of approved budget, driven by contractor churn at the Fenwick site. Scope trimmed; milestones rebased. No further funding requested this quarter. Write-down risk flagged to audit. Context for the delay appears in the note below.

confidential, kahog-bawif: The northern region missed its Pramir quota by 20.0 percent last quarter. Casaxek Freight plans to lower the Fraion list price by 41.5 percent in December. The finance team signed off on a budget of $236.4 million for Project Druius. The renewal with Fenysix Partners closes at $91.3 million a year, 2.1 percent below the last contract.

Hi team,

Before I hand off the 3.2 release, please note the humidity sensor drift reported on Verdana controllers in the Elmbrook trial site. Drift exceeds 4% after roughly ten days of continuous operation; firmware 3.2.1 adds an automatic recalibration cycle every 72 hours. Support should advise growers to install 3.2.1 and trigger a manual recalibration once. The hotfix bundle must be verified before distribution, so I'm including the signing key used for the 3.2.1 packages below.

release key, fahof-yagap: bky3_m5d